The selection of colours in the palette itself are just perfect. At first glance, I was unsure how wearable some of the shades could be, but once I had a play I realised how versatile they all are.
The shades of the palette are split into 5 sections to represent each character in the film and I think they are pretty much spot on.
The Alice section of the palette is made up of pretty nudes as well as a beautiful sky blue to match her dress. Metamorphosis was definitely one of the shades that sold this palette to me.
Mad Hatter is the brightest section of the palette, as you would expect the Mad Hatter to be! Paradox is definitely my stand out shade here, the copper tones are absolutely gorgeous.
Miranda is the warmest part of the palette, the gold shimmery tones are perfect and Duchess is just amazing. This section definitely makes me think of the Naked palette.
Iracebeth is the perfect mix of bright and bold. I can’t cope with Salazen Grum, that colour is just something else!
Time is the metallic section of the palette. Dream On has the loveliest subtle shimmer.
As you can see this palette really does have something for everyone. I am so, so, so in love! The amount of different combinations that can be created is just unreal. As usual with Urban Decay, the formula of each eyeshadow is absolutely spot on and I cannot fault them one bit!
